Charges dismissed against Uniontown man charged in home invasion

By Herald Standard Staff 1 min read

All charges against a Uniontown man accused breaking into an occupied home June 21 to steal drugs and money were dismissed today after a witness failed to appear in court. Officer Jamie L. Holland said Brandon Epps, 18, was charged before Magisterial District Judge Michael M. Metros with burglary, conspiracy to commit burglary, carrying a firearm without a license, conspiracy to commit theft and recklessly endangering another person.

Holland said all charges against Epps were dismissed after a witness failed to appear in court to testify regarding the charges.

Holland said the incident occurred when officers were called to 15 Dunkard Ave. shortly before 3 a.m. for a reported break-in.
